Changes in the Phieng Cam highlands

In the memories of those who have been to Phieng Cam highland commune, it used to be a poor land with difficult transportation, people relied on and relied on the State. But now, it only takes nearly 2 hours from National Highway 4G, following Provincial Road 113 through green forests, we arrive at Phieng Cam commune. The commune center has many shops and services; the commune headquarters, schools, and medical stations are built spaciously, the pace of life here is changing every day.

The road to Nong Tau Mong, Nong Xa Nghe and Huoi Nha villages is concreted.

In 2019, a road of more than 50 km connecting National Highway 4G to the commune was invested, vehicles coming and going to buy agricultural products for consumption everywhere, opening up opportunities for households to develop the economy . Therefore, from Nong Tau Mong to Nong Xa Nghe, Huoi Nha, Mong and Kho Mu ethnic minority villages is quite easy. The 4 km long road to the 3 villages used to be a dirt road with long dangerous slopes, but now it has been paved with wide concrete. Mr. Lo Van Chan, Nong Xa Nghe village, happily said: In the past, agricultural products had to be transported all the way to the commune center to sell; now the village has a concrete road, trucks can come to the place to buy, no longer having to struggle to transport agricultural products for consumption.

Phieng Cam Commune was established on the basis of merging Phieng Cam and Chieng Noi communes, with 34 villages, 2,832 households, and a population of 14,395 people, including the following ethnic groups: Thai, Kinh, Mong, and Kho Mu. In the period of 2020-2025, through the State's support programs and projects and mobilizing people's strength, the whole commune will concrete 23.7 km of inter-village roads, main roads, and 14.5 km of intra-village roads; repair 3 suspension bridges for people; 1 suspension bridge; 1 spillway serving Chieng Noi Primary School; build and repair 11 village cultural houses, 100% of villages have cultural houses.

In economic development, Phieng Cam commune propagates and mobilizes people in low-lying villages along provincial road 113 to strongly develop trade, services, industrial production, small-scale industry; grow coffee, tea, and fruit trees. The highland villages develop hybrid corn cultivation, raise large livestock, and care for and protect forests. In particular, Phieng Cam highland is located at an altitude of nearly 1,000m above sea level, with a cold climate, so tea trees have been planted for a long time. Up to now, the whole commune has nearly 30 hectares of Kim Tuyen, Bat Tien, O Long, and Taiwan tea, mainly grown in Nong Tau Thai, Nong Tau Mong, Huoi Nha, and Phieng Phu villages; tea output reaches over 300 tons/year. The production and consumption of products is conveniently undertaken by Son La Tea Joint Stock Company. The entire growing area from the care and processing process to the decision on the harvest date is strictly managed, ensuring product quality. Every year, the Company processes 40 tons of finished tea, most of which is consumed in the provincial market.

With the support of the State and the efforts of the people, the lives of Phieng Cam people have changed day by day. The commune has developed typical, high-quality products that are popular with customers, such as: Canh oranges, passion fruit, crispy persimmons, soaked persimmons, and tea trees. Many household economic models have been replicated. A typical example is the family of Mr. Hoang Van Hinh, Nong Tau Thai village, in 2020, boldly invested in planting 2.5 hectares of crispy persimmons and soaked persimmons. By 2024, his family's persimmon garden began to harvest more than 6 tons of fruit, after deducting expenses, earning a profit of more than 100 million VND. Taking us to visit the persimmon garden full of fruit, Mr. Hinh excitedly said: This year, the weather is favorable, the persimmon garden is expected to yield 11-12 tons of fruit, traders from Phu Tho province have come to buy the entire garden.

Mr. Dang Tien Dung, Chairman of Phieng Cam Commune People's Committee, said: The whole commune has 4 cooperatives producing in the agricultural sector, consuming agricultural products for the people. Livestock is developed in the direction of commodity production, maintaining a stable herd of over 4,000 cattle and 48,550 poultry... The poverty rate has decreased by an average of 2.6% per year.

Entering a new development stage, the commune continues to mobilize investment resources to develop socio-economic infrastructure; focusing on developing the transportation system from the commune center to the villages, inter-villages, promoting trade, creating momentum for socio-economic development and building sustainable new rural areas. Exploiting the advantages of natural resources, cultural identity and local typical products to develop high-tech, organic and environmentally friendly agricultural production. Linking agricultural production with forest protection and developing community tourism and rural experience tourism.
